Budda's approach thrives on a visceral connection with sound, often utilizing distorted guitars and hypnotic rhythms to create an immersive atmosphere. He skillfully balances this heaviness with moments of stark clarity, inviting listeners into a world where the sonic landscape feels expansive yet intimately relatable. This dichotomy allows for an exploration of tension and release that keeps audiences engaged.
Lyrically, Budda often explores themes of inner conflict and existential reflection, employing a voice that oscillates between vulnerability and defiance. His storytelling leans toward impressionistic imagery, evoking feelings rather than adhering strictly to narrative structures. This layered writing style creates an emotional resonance that mirrors the complexity of the music itself.
